Lastly, she can use the following formula to calculate the Shannon Diversity Index: H = -Σpi * ln(pi) For this example, she can take the sum of the last column and multiply by negative one: The Shannon Diversity Index for this community is 1.49. WebbShannon Index: A widely used diversity index is Shannon index. The Index is given by: where, p i is the proportion of individuals found in the i th species and In denotes natural logarithm. The following table gives an example: Putting the values into the formula for Shannon index, H s = 1.201 Webb8 maj 2024 · To calculate diversity, we will use the Shannon diversity index formula: H = -\sum [ (p_\mathrm {i})×\mathrm {ln} (p_\mathrm {i})] H = −∑[ (pi) × ln(pi)] First of all, we need the total number of individuals: N = 5 + 12 + 2 + 5 + 1 = 25.
